Granddaughter of Marcel Bleustein-Blanchet and niece of Élisabeth Badinter. After several years in the public relations sector, Sophie Dulac, a psychographics graduate, continued her career by founding and managing a recruitment consultancy firm. Since 2001, she has chaired the cinema company, Les Écrans de Paris, now called Dulac Cinémas. She also manages the film production and distribution companies, Dulac Productions and Dulac Distribution. Since 2012, Sophie Dulac has been the founder and Chair of the Champs-Élysées Film Festival. Sophie Dulac was Vice-Chair of the Supervisory Board from 1999 to 2017.
